Waterproof Pressure Sensor in a Resin Package Overview
1:51
We have introduced a high-performance waterproof pressure sensor in a resin package with a new gel-free structure that makes it less susceptible to being affected by the temperature and vibrations. The sensor has also been made thin enough that it is ideal for smartwatches and other small devices. We look in detail at its stable performance in a demo.
